
June DFL Community Call: Secure AI Labs
Anne Kim and Katherine Paseman of Secure AI Labs (SAIL) will present their Data Federation Platform, which connects patient advocacy groups with clinical researchers to securely access greater volumes of representative data.

Maximilian Gahntz: Is that even legal? A guide for builders experimenting with data governance
Maximilian Gahntz, Senior Policy Researcher at Mozilla Foundation presents the new publication "Is that even legal? A guide for builders experimenting with data governance." He discusses practical research on regulations in the U.S., India, Germany, and Kenya, and explores alternative data management avenues that shift control back to individuals and communities, to strengthen their agency, and to share value.

2023 Prototype Fund Cohort: Co-Created A Better Tech Future
The 2023 Data Futures Lab Prototype Fund cohort held a discussion of their unique approaches to data donations in a range of sectors including healthcare, mobility, internet measurement, and content moderation.

Denise McKenzie: PLACE Data Trust
Denise McKenzie, Community and Ethics Partner at PLACE, presents their work making high-resolution mapping images accessible under a public interest legal trust.
